CYCLES STATUS
INDICATORS
Follow the progress of your dishwasher with the Cycle Status indicators.
Sensing
Sensing light glows during the sensing parts of the cycle. Your dishwasher senses
soil levels at various times during the dishwasher cycle. Washing pauses, while
sensing occurs.
Washing
Displayed during pre-wash and main wash periods.
Rinsing
Displayed during rinse periods.
Drying
Lights up when the dishwasher is drying after the final rinse.
Sanitized
Displayed when cycle has met sanitization conditions. The light will remain ON
until door is opened.

Wash System

An energy saving soak interval is used for most cycles shortly after the initial
water fill. During the 5 minutes of soaking, dried and baked on food is loosened
without using energy. Later in the cycle the robust wash action removes the
softened food more efficiently. The six-level wash system provides excellent
cleaning results. Three levels of filtration and a soil collector system filter the wash
water and prevent food particles from redepositing on the clean dishes.
